Output 3dce526a1ae176573a35326b30d2e543c6cecbb4ba6678af49d10badc66b4229:0

value
14939639030
script pubkey
OP_0 OP_PUSHBYTES_20 b4c91a76203720684970f2ffa7b2c728a73a71aa
address
tb1qkny35a3qxusxsjts7tl60vk89znn5ud2fd4s6a
transaction
3dce526a1ae176573a35326b30d2e543c6cecbb4ba6678af49d10badc66b4229
confirmations
134375
spent
true